Red Sox, Cubs Complete Marlon Byrd Trade
The Red Sox and Cubs completed the trade that sent Marlon Byrd to Boston, Alex Speier of WEEI.com tweets. The Red Sox are sending left-hander Hunter Cervenka to the Cubs to complete the April 21st trade that sent Byrd and cash to Boston for Michael Bowden and a player to be named. Cervenka, 22, started the 2012 season with Class A Greenville, where he has an 8.04 ERA with 13.8 K/9 and 6.9 BB/9 in 15 2/3 innings. The 2008 27th round selection has a 5.97 ERA with 8.6 K/9 and 7.2 BB/9 in four professional seasons.

Cubs Sign Mike MacDougal
The Cubs have signed Mike MacDougal to a minor league deal, Paul Sullivan of the Chicago Tribune tweets. The Dodgers released the right-hander after designating him for assignment earlier this month. MacDougal, 35, struggled through seven appearances with the Dodgers this year, allowing nine hits, six walks and five earned runs in 5 2/3 innings. He had signed a one-year, $1MM deal in January after spending the 2011 season with the Dodgers. Cubs Designate Blake DeWitt For Assignment
The Cubs have designated Blake DeWitt for assignment, according to Bruce Miles of the Daily Herald (via Twitter). The move will allow the club to make room for right-hander Travis Wood. The 26-year-old started five games at second base for the Cubs this season and hit just .138/.133/.172 in 30 plate appearances. In parts of five big league seasons, DeWitt owns a .257/.324/.380 slash line for the Cubs and Dodgers. DeWitt could be of interest to teams looking for depth at second or third base. Cubs Designate Rodrigo Lopez For Assignment
The Cubs have designated Rodrigo Lopez for assignment, Paul Sullivan of the Chicago Tribune tweets. The move creates roster space for recently-acquired right-hander Michael Bowden. The Cubs signed Lopez to a minor league deal in January and the 36-year-old right-hander made the team out of Spring Training. Lopez appeared in 26 games for the 2011 Cubs, posting a 4.42 ERA with 5.0 K/9 and 2.7 BB/9 in 97 2/3 innings as a starter and reliever.
